             Summary: initTransactions() fails when running new producer 
against an old server

When using transactions to produce to a topic, I'm encountering this error when 
I try to initTransactions()

The producer is from the Kafka master branch while the Kafka server is running 
from [https://github.com/confluentinc/ce-kafka/tree/5.4.x]

The cause for this appears to be this commit. It should've been modifying 
version 3 but version 2 (an already existing version) was modified instead.

[https://github.com/apache/kafka/commit/fecb977b257888e2022c1b1e04dd7bf03e18720c]
